| QUOTATION: | Movements born in hatred very quickly take on the characteristics of the thing they oppose. |
| ATTRIBUTION: | J.S. Habgood (b. 1927), British ecclesiastic, Archbishop of York. Quoted in Observer (London, May 4, 1986).
Referring to ultra-feminists. |
